From: MiRNA-494 enhances M1 macrophage polarization via Nrdp1 in ICH mice model

Fig. 1

MiR-494 levels increased in erythrocyte lysates-treated macrophages and perihematomatissue of ICH mice. a Macrophages (1 × 105) were administrated with 10 μl PBS or erythrocyte lysates for 1, 3, or 5 days. After then, the cell lysates were further analyzed for miR-494 mRNA levels. The level of miR-494 in erythrocyte lysates treated macrophages was much higher than that in PBS treated group at different time point in observation. *P < 0.05. b Mice were deeply anaesthetized and transcardially at 1, 3, or 5 days after ICH. The perihaematomal region of cerebral tissue was collected, and the tissue lysates were further analyzed for miR-494 mRNA levels. MiR-494 level in perihematoma tissue of ICH was much higher than that in sham group. Experiments performed in triplicate showed consistent results. The differences were analyzed using ANOVA. *P < 0.05
